Part I, §21, l. 34.  streitnes, narrowness, closeness, smallness of size.  In Fig. 2, I have marked every degree in the southern half of the zodiac, but only every.fifth degree in the northern, in order to avoid an appearance of crowding in so small a figure.  In Chaucer's own Astrolabe, every other degree was marked all round.
